Distance Learning: Development Process

  1. Developer makes initial contact with the Distance Education Coordinator to develop a course (confirms it does not already exist.)
  2. Developer completes and gets departmental and/or program chair signatures before submitting the form to the Distance Education Coordinator.  (Distance Learning Course Development Proposal form)  The form is then signed off by the Distance Education Coordinator and the Dean of Graduate and Continuing Education. This form is required at least 12 weeks prior to the start of the semester in which it will be offered.
  3. Developer requests a development shell through the Information Technology online help desk. http://www.fsc.edu/technology/blackboard/instructorhelp/
  4. Developer completes required Blackboard Training coordinated with the Distance Learning Coordinator.
  5. Course must be fully developed and ready for review at a minimum of 4 weeks prior to the course start date.
  6. At this point (at least 4 weeks prior to start) Developer must submit, with appropriate chair(s) signatures, paperwork for review of the completed course.  (Distance Learning Course Initiation form). The form is submitted to the Distance Learning Coordinator. At the same point in time, the Developer will grant access to the appropriate parties for final review.
  7. Course must ultimately be approved by the following:

    Department Chair and/or Program Chair, Distance Education Coordinator, Dean of Graduate and Continuing Education

  8. Any required changes and/or edits must be completed one week prior to the course start date. (If the course is not approved by at least one week prior to start date it may be cancelled.)
